The Renault Grand Kangoo III 1.5 Blue dCi (95 hp) is a five or seven-seat minivan introduced in September 2023 as part of the third generation of the Kangoo family. Positioned as an entry-level engine option within the Grand Kangoo III range, it caters to buyers prioritizing fuel efficiency and practicality over outright performance. This variant utilizes Renault’s latest diesel technology and is primarily aimed at the European market, where compact vans and minivans remain popular for both commercial and family use. It represents a continuation of Renault’s long-standing presence in the leisure activity vehicle (LAV) segment.

Powertrain & Engine Architecture
The Renault Grand Kangoo III 1.5 Blue dCi (95 hp) is powered by the K9K 876 engine, a 1.5-liter inline-four cylinder diesel engine. This engine is part of Renault’s Blue dCi family, known for its focus on reducing emissions and improving fuel economy. The engine utilizes a turbocharger with an intercooler to boost power output, and features a diesel commonrail direct fuel injection system. The engine employs a Single Overhead Camshaft (SOHC) valvetrain with two valves per cylinder. The K9K engine is known for its robust design and relatively simple mechanical layout, contributing to its reliability. The engine also incorporates a Start & Stop system and a particulate filter to meet stringent Euro 6e emission standards. The 6-speed manual transmission is standard, chosen for its efficiency and cost-effectiveness in this entry-level trim.
Driving Characteristics
The 95 hp output and 260 Nm of torque provide adequate, though not exhilarating, performance for everyday driving. Acceleration from 0-60 mph takes approximately 14.3 seconds, and the top speed is around 101.9 mph. The engine delivers its peak torque at a relatively low 1750 rpm, providing decent responsiveness in urban environments and during overtaking maneuvers. However, the engine can feel strained when fully loaded or when climbing steep hills. Compared to higher-output versions of the Grand Kangoo III, such as those with more powerful diesel engines, this variant prioritizes fuel economy over outright speed. The 6-speed manual transmission is well-matched to the engine’s characteristics, offering a good balance between fuel efficiency and drivability. The gear ratios are optimized for low-speed torque and highway cruising.

Chassis & Braking
The Grand Kangoo III utilizes a front-wheel-drive chassis with a MacPherson strut front suspension and a torsion beam rear suspension. This setup provides a comfortable ride quality, suitable for everyday driving. The braking system consists of ventilated discs on the front wheels and solid discs on the rear wheels. ABS (Anti-lock Braking System) is standard. The suspension is tuned for comfort rather than sporty handling, and the steering is light and easy to use. The vehicle’s relatively high center of gravity and soft suspension settings contribute to some body roll during cornering.
